The Science of Better-Tasting Milk

There’s no use crying over spilled milk, but you might well shed a tear or two over the taste of milk in the era of plastic cartons. Scientists at Virginia Tech report that, in blind tastings, the flavor of milk stored in a standard supermarket-style dairy cooler is significantly degraded by fluorescent light passing through translucent plastic containers. When LED bulbs were used instead, tasters rated the milk about the same as when it was packaged in a lightproof container—which is to say, a lot better. The widespread adoption of translucent plastic containers almost certainly changed the flavor of milk for the worse. How does fluorescent lighting affect milk? Scientists say that its higher ultraviolet energy, among other characteristics, triggers a process of oxidation that damages essential nutrients, especially riboflavin, resulting in inferior flavor as well as a less healthful beverage. Over longer time periods, LEDs can degrade milk flavor as well, though not as much. Notably, neither kind of light makes milk go sour any sooner.
